What should be done if a patient has multiple ongoing medications?

When a patient has multiple ongoing medications, it is essential to review each medication for effectiveness and update accordingly. This approach ensures comprehensive patient care because it allows healthcare providers to assess how well each medication is working, monitor for possible side effects, and make necessary adjustments based on the patient's current health status or treatment goals.

Regularly reviewing medications not only helps in optimizing therapy but also enhances patient safety by reducing the risk of drug interactions and ensuring adherence to the treatment plan. This comprehensive review process is critical in a clinical setting, as patients often may not be aware of changes in their treatment or the rationale behind their medications. Keeping all medications current and effective significantly contributes to improved patient outcomes and overall well-being.
